Griesemer worked on the pitch for some time in parallel with [[Jason Jones]], who had recently returned to the studio after his long-term absence during the [[Development of Halo 3|production of]] ''Halo 3'' after being persuaded to begin considering ideas for Bungie's next project. Jones and Griesemer worked on their own individual pitches in parallel, sharing ideas with one another though ultimately Griesemer came to the conclusion that if Jones' pitch was stronger, ''Dragon Tavern'' wouldn't go anywhere. As such, Griesemer joined the pre-production team on Jones' project - which would go on to become Bungie's successor series ''[[Destiny]]'' - and worked on the title for four years before leaving Bungie to work at Sucker Punch studios. During his time working on ''Destiny'', Griesemer reported that his vision for the game had many more fantasy elements than the final release, which were likely adapted in some form from what can be inferred from the name of ''Dragon Tavern''.{{Ref/Reuse|HistoryOfHalo}} | ||
